Milk coming out of her nose?!!

So, I'm feeding my DD 3 wks lying down and as she feeds, milk is dripping out of her left nostril- quite a lot- made a puddle on the bed - is this ok? Am I doing something wrong? Surely the milk is going the wrong way, it should be going down not up??!!

This is normal - it can be a sign off particularly high supply, but it isn't a cause for concern, afaik.

There was a thread yesterday on exactly the same thing here. It can be a sign of high supply/forcefull let down but very very rarely it can be a sign of a cleft uvula (the little dangly bit at the back of the throat).
